Hey friends,

Planning on smoking a brisket on Sunday for some friends over some white oak I just got delivered.

I don't wanna do a full one, and I know briskets can be halved into "flat" and "point" I believe sections?

If I had to choose one half, which would give me optimal results?

Much obliged.

peeps
11-08-2013, 11:01 AM
Point half. You will still have some flat under the point for the folks that like lean and the point for people who like "flavor" :wink:
